AfrikaBurn is an annual festival - related to the more famous Burning Man - that happens in the Tankwa Karoo of South Africa. Tents and people conglomerate in this desert for 10 days in late April to form the temporary place known as “Tankwa Town.” Tent structures of various shapes and sizes weather the wind and dust and provide the only form of shade and shelter in an other otherwise barren landscape. They also provide an excellent opportunity for me as a photographer, to capture portraits against a simple backdrop. Without the distractions of festival clutter I hope these portraits reveal something of the real individuals who attend - for a moment dropping the "masks" required by the parades and parties that define this event.
These series of portraits were shot at two consecutive festivals 2022 & 2023 and comprise five black & white film images and five digital colour images and have not been edited or adjusted except to resize the image.
